zoukankan      html  css  js  c++  java
  • Linux分区,并且把新的分区挂载到指定的文件夹

    如果是新增的一块硬盘,如果想把这个硬盘挂载到指定的目录进行使用,那么首先要对这块硬盘进行分区处理:即先分区,后挂载!!!

    1、fdisk –l 查看:看到新加入硬盘hdd

     Linux分区命令fdisk图文详解

    2、输入:fdisk /dev/hdd

        Linux分区命令fdisk图文详解 

    3、键入m查看有哪些命令:

     Linux分区命令fdisk图文详解

    4、键入p查看一下硬盘hdd的分区情况:

    Linux分区命令fdisk图文详解

    5、键入n增加新的分区,系统提示建立分区类别,扩展分区还是主分区,输入e建立扩展分区,输入分区号,(1-4),开始柱面号和结束柱面号,或直接按回车,使用缺省值,把所有的空间分给扩展分区。

    Linux分区命令fdisk图文详解

    6、扩展分区就建成了,键入p查看一下分区情况:

    Linux分区命令fdisk图文详解

    7、hdd1就是我们建立的分区,扩展分区不能直接使用,还需要在上面建立逻辑分区,

    键入n创建分区:

    Linux分区命令fdisk图文详解

    8、键入l创建逻辑分区,然后输入起止柱面号,如果在此扩展分区上只创建一个逻辑分区,按两次回车键,使用缺省值,把所有的空间分给此逻辑分区,本例中创建两个逻辑分区,第一个分1000个柱面。

    Linux分区命令fdisk图文详解

    9、可以键入p查看一下分区情况:

    Linux分区命令fdisk图文详解

    10、输入w保持操作,分区就完成了。中间如果做错了键入q,退出重来。

    Linux分区命令fdisk图文详解

    这样分区就完成了,那么下一步该进行挂载了:

    挂载的操作如下: mount /dev/mapper/VolGroup-lv_root /home/zhangshitong

    这样挂载就完成了,检查是否成功的可以通过:

    df -h指令进行验证:

    注意的问题:

    挂载过程中出现的问题:

    1. 挂载时: mount   /dev/sdb5    /home.hadoop(将逻辑分区的/dev/sdb5 挂载到 /home/hadoop目录下),出现让你指定分区的文件类型,那么自己所在的Linux系统都支持哪些文件系统类型呢?通过指令:

    ls /lib/modules/2.6.32-642.el6.x86_64/kernel/fs

    可以看到该Linux系统的版本是支持 ext2/ext3/ext4的

    那么挂载指令就应该这样写: mount -t  ext4   /dev/sdb5    /home/hadoop

    如果执行该指令后又出现:mount: wrong fs type, bad option, bad superblock on /dev/sdb, missing codepa。。。。

     这时也说明挂载出现问题了,具体是什么问题,可以通过查看错误日志:具体的指令是:cat /var/log/messages | grep sdb5

    可以查看时间来看挂载过程中是哪里出现问题了,这里,我遇到的问题就是 cannot find ext4 文件系统,我通过查看ls /lib/modules/2.6.32-642.el6.x86_64/kernel/fs,发现是支持ext4文件系统的,最终查找的解决办法是,当进行逻辑分区完成后,要进行:mkfs.ext4 /dev/sdb5

    然后在执行挂载指令: mount -t ext4  /dev/sdb5  /home/hadoop 这时候就能挂载了

  • 相关阅读:
    对象比较
    ObservableCollection<T> 的同类 ListCollectionView
    数据模板--DataTemplate
    ListBox的虚拟可视化技术
    WPF 动画 和 色彩 的随笔
    Binding.RelativeSource 属性
    javascript基础DOM操作
    js dom 操作技巧
    js 内置对象和方法 示例
    javascript 编程技巧
  • 原文地址:https://www.cnblogs.com/zhangshitong/p/5985538.html
Copyright © 2011-2022 走看看